    I just want to know that when I go to "About" on the FB page, I can see there that my page name (for example) is: MyBusiness.
    But it shows in the browser URL field as https://www.Facebook.com/MyBusiness-672329266287012
    I just want to know how I can get rid of the -672329266287012 part?
    Do I need a certain amount of 'likes' and then request FB to remove -672329266287012 ?

    You can do it. You can change or insert new username of your facebook pages. It is very easy. Just go to following link https://www.facebook.com/username , choose your facebook page which you want to insert or change the username and choose new username. I think you can once edit or insert username on your page...
